Professor Stuart Parsons begins as Executive Dean of Science

31 March 2025

Professor Stuart Parsons joins University of Canterbury | Te Whare Wānanga o Waitaha (UC) today as Executive Dean Science | Amo Matua Pūtaiao.

Professor Parsons brings extensive academic and leadership experience from institutions across Aotearoa New Zealand, Australia, and the United Kingdom. Most recently, he served as Dean of the School of Science, Technology and Engineering at the University of the Sunshine Coast.

An expert in behavioural ecology, his research focuses on animal communication—particularly in bats—and spans areas such as echolocation, acoustic ecology, and vocalisation in mating systems. His work has also included collaborations on insects, whales, and birds, and he has previously co-supervised PhD candidates at UC.

Professor Parsons is committed to applied research and community engagement, having founded the ecological consultancy Walkingbats in New Zealand and contributing to the Moreton Bay Foundation in Australia.

UC welcomes Professor Parsons to the role and looks forward to the leadership and expertise he will bring to Te Kaupeka Pūtaiao | Faculty of Science.
